Your Smart Guide to 55-Inch TV Deals
So, you’re looking for a new TV, and a 55-inch screen sounds just right! That’s a great size for most living rooms. Finding the perfect 55-inch TV deal can feel like a treasure hunt. This guide will help you know what to look for so you can snag a fantastic TV without breaking the bank.
1. Key Features to Look For
When you’re shopping, keep these important features in mind. They make a big difference in how your TV looks and works.
-
Resolution: This is how clear the picture is.
- 4K Ultra HD: This is the standard now. It has four times the pixels of a regular HD TV. You’ll see amazing detail. Look for “4K UHD” or “2160p.”
- 8K: This is even sharper than 4K, but it’s more expensive and there’s less content for it right now. Stick with 4K for the best value.
-
Display Technology: This affects the colors and how dark the blacks are.
- LED/LCD: Most TVs use this. They are bright and good for well-lit rooms.
- QLED: These are a step up from regular LED. They use tiny dots called quantum dots to make colors pop and look more vibrant.
- OLED: These TVs have the best picture quality. Each pixel lights up on its own, so you get perfect black levels and amazing contrast. They are usually more expensive.
-
Smart TV Features: This means your TV connects to the internet.
- Operating System: Different brands have different systems (like Roku TV, Google TV, webOS, Tizen). They all let you watch streaming apps like Netflix and Hulu. Some are easier to use than others. Check reviews to see which one you might like.
- Apps: Make sure the apps you use are available on the TV.
-
Refresh Rate: This tells you how smoothly the picture moves.
- 60Hz: Good for most regular TV shows.
- 120Hz: Better for fast action, like sports or video games. You’ll see less blur.
-
HDR (High Dynamic Range): This makes the bright parts brighter and the dark parts darker. It makes the picture look more realistic. Look for HDR10, Dolby Vision, or HLG.

3.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Several things can make a TV picture great or just okay.
-
Improves Quality:
- High Contrast Ratio: This means the difference between the brightest white and the darkest black is big. It makes pictures look more lifelike.
- Good Color Accuracy: The TV shows colors as they are meant to be.
- Wide Viewing Angles: The picture looks good even if you’re not sitting right in front of it.
- Powerful Processor: This helps the TV run smoothly and process images quickly.
-
Reduces Quality:
- Screen Glare: If your room is very bright, reflections on the screen can be annoying.
- Motion Blur: Fast-moving objects look blurry.
- “Dirty Screen Effect”: This is when you see uneven patches on the screen, especially during sports.
4. User Experience and Use Cases
How will you use your 55-inch TV? This will help you pick the right one.
- Casual Viewing: If you just watch TV shows and movies, most 4K TVs will be great. Focus on picture quality and ease of use.
- Sports Fans: Look for a high refresh rate (120Hz) and good motion handling. This will make fast games look smooth.
- Gamers: A low input lag is super important. This means there’s a small delay between when you press a button on your controller and when it happens on screen. Many TVs now have a “Game Mode” that helps with this.
- Home Theater Enthusiasts: If you want the best movie experience, consider OLED or QLED TVs with excellent HDR support.
Your 55-Inch TV Deal FAQs
Q: What is the best resolution for a 55-inch TV deal?
A: The best resolution for most 55-inch TV deals is 4K Ultra HD. It offers a very clear picture and is the standard for most new TVs. You’ll see amazing detail.
Q: What does “refresh rate” mean for a TV?
A: Refresh rate tells you how many times the picture on your TV updates each second. A higher refresh rate, like 120Hz, makes fast-moving images, like in sports or video games, look smoother and less blurry.
Q: Is HDR important when buying a TV?
A: Yes, HDR (High Dynamic Range) is important. It makes the bright parts of the picture brighter and the dark parts darker. This makes the picture look more realistic and vibrant.
Q: What’s the difference between LED, QLED, and OLED TVs?
A: LED TVs are standard. QLED TVs use quantum dots for more vibrant colors. OLED TVs have the best picture quality because each pixel lights up on its own, giving you perfect black colors.
Q: How do I know if a TV is a “smart TV”?
A: A smart TV connects to the internet. This lets you watch streaming apps like Netflix, Hulu, and YouTube directly on your TV without needing extra devices.
Q: What is “input lag” and why is it important for gamers?
A: Input lag is the delay between when you press a button on your game controller and when you see the action on the TV screen. For gamers, a low input lag is crucial for a responsive gaming experience.
Q: Should I worry about screen glare on a new TV?
A: Screen glare can be a problem if your TV is in a bright room. Some TVs have special anti-glare coatings that help reduce reflections. Consider where you will place your TV.
Q: What does “smart TV platform” or “operating system” mean?
A: This is the software that runs your smart TV, like Roku TV or Google TV. It controls the menus and how you access apps. Some are easier to use than others.
Q: Are 8K TVs worth buying now?
A: For most people, 8K TVs are not worth it right now. They are more expensive, and there isn’t much content available in 8K. 4K TVs offer the best value and picture quality for most users.
